#d72eb1 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d72eb1 is composed of 84.3% red, 18%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 17.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 313.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d72eb1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#af0063.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

● #d72eb1 color description : Strong magenta.
The hexadecimal color #d72eb1 has RGB values of R:215, G:46, B:177 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.18,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14102193.
